Avurudu: A time of transformation-By Pramod de Silva Source:Sundayobserver The Sinhala and Tamil New Year is all about transition. Astrologically, the reason is the transit of the Sun from Pisces (Meena) to Aries (Mesha). Traditionally, it marks the season where farmers and others pay homage to the Sun for a bountiful harvest, which gives them new hopes. In other words, a period of transition in their lives, a sort of renewal and transformation. The roots of the traditional New Year go back thousands of years. In fact, Oriental cultures have based their calendars – and daily life – around the movements of the Sun and the Moon for millennia. The festival is based on the fact that the Sun gives us life.
